Latest Patents
Hyohoon Byeon holds a patent for a semiconductor device that includes a substrate with an active region extending in a first direction. The device features a gate structure that intersects the active region and extends in a second direction. Additionally, it comprises a plurality of channel layers that are spaced apart in a third direction, which is perpendicular to the substrate's upper surface. The design also includes source and drain regions located in recess areas of the active region, positioned on opposite sides of the gate structure and electrically connected to the channel layers. Each channel layer consists of first to third semiconductor layers, with the first and third layers made of silicon and the second layer composed of silicon-germanium.
